CMS Quality Ratings

Overall Rating

Composite score combining quality measures and patient survey results.

Quality of Care

Based on the CMS Hospice Care Index — 10 operational quality indicators including visits near death, nursing minutes, and care transitions.

Patient Satisfaction
Not yet rated

CAHPS Hospice Survey — family caregivers rate communication, symptom management, respect, and overall experience.

Quality of Care derived from CMS Hospice Care Index (dataset 252m-zfp9). Patient Satisfaction from CMS CAHPS Survey (dataset gxki-hrr8). Overall is the equally-weighted average of both. All source data published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services.

What to Ask When Choosing a Hospice Provider

Choosing a hospice is a big step. You need to feel comfortable with the people entering your home. Start by asking how quickly they can get a nurse to your house in an emergency. This is vital for peace of mind. Ask them how they handle pain management and if they have doctors who specialize in this field. You should also ask about their volunteer services. Volunteers can offer companionship or help with light chores. That extra hand can be a lifesaver for tired caregivers. Finally, ask about their experience with your specific diagnosis. Some providers have extra training for certain conditions. Keep a list of these questions handy when you call. Write down the answers so you can compare your options later. Your gut feeling matters here, too. If the person on the phone is kind and patient, that is a very good sign of how they will treat your family.
